Russian President Dmitry Medvedev congratulated all Orthodox Christians and Russian citizens celebrating Orthodox Christmas, which is being celebrated Saturday, the Kremlin press service said.

He noted that the celebration "gives us all the light of faith and fills us with joy and hope," and that this is a time of good intentions and good deeds, when we should care for loved ones and people who need our help.

Russian Prime Minister Vladimir Putin also took time to wish the Patriarch of Moscow and All Russia a Merry Christmas, saying that he was confident Russia would continue to develop constructive relations with state and public institutions under his presidency.
